I have around 2 years of experience as a Software Test engineer.I am interested in Java and i have completed SCJP,SCWCD,SCBCD certifications.I am looking for a change from my current work so should i look for opportunities
1) Java Developer with 2 years test exp and 0 Java experience(Doesn't mean that i have zero experience.I have worked on very small java assignments).
2) Test engineer with knowledge of Java.
Which will be more suitable for my career.What i feel is if i try for Developer position i may get less salary hike because i am applying as a Junior Developer than applying as Test engineer with knowledge in java. I am definitely looking for a profile in which i should have chance to work on Java daily whether it is testing or development and obviously more salary than i am drawing now
Will there be any positions which require a tester to have knowledge in Java EE and EJB.
Java development and testing are different fields. Both the fields have good opportunities. As you are in the begining of the career , don't look in monetary sense in choosing the next job/kind of work. If you have interest and aptitude for programming you may look for java developement jobs. Try to get expetise in the technology that you are interested.
As per my knowledge Java is used in unit testing of modules and this is done by developers. For positions "testing with java knowledge" you may look job sites
Thanks for your response.What you said seems to be right but having 2 years experience in testing and searching for a Java Developer position in India is almost like a shot in the dark i feel because in India companies look for experience given by the previous employer but not whether candidate has knowledge or not? I think this is not the case in other countries as my friends who worked for testing in first two years of their career moved to SAP development which is almost impossible in India.My present company will never give me chance to do work on Development projects.
I am in a real fix.I don't know where am i heading.
I think this is not the case in other countries as my friends who worked for testing in first two years of their career moved to SAP development which is almost impossible in India....
Are you sure that your friends didn't give up or brought something in the transition? Meaning either (1) started from stratch -- treated as if having zero experience in the new role. Or (2) volunteered for the role? SAP development does require domain knowledge and may be somewhat difficult to fill, so maybe your friend happen to fill a gap.
I understand your feeling completely even I am sailing in same boat thinking to move from testing to development . In India its very hard to change from one space to another . You have done enough certifications more than that you have good apatite towards getting into developing . The best thing you can do is in this present market conditions is that try concentrating into areas where in you can use your testing skills as well as apply your Java knowledge likes of unit testing which is primarily done by developers but there will be few projects and companies which follow Agile methodology, try to learn webservices-xml , scripting lanuages likes of Groovy , Ruby.
Bottom line is try to learn the trade and be multi-skilled . Will one day surly live your dream calling as developer .
- Narasimha -
" Its not who started first but who ended first makes winner"